AIR QUALITY ALERT IN EFFECT FROM 11 AM TO 11 PM EDT MONDAY The New York State Department of Environmental Conservation has issued an Air Quality Health Advisory for the following counties: New York, Bronx, Kings, Queens, Richmond, Nassau, Suffolk, Westchester, Rockland, Orange, Putnam. from 11 AM to 11 PM EDT Sunday. Air quality levels in outdoor air are predicted to be greater than an Air Quality Index value of 100 for the pollutant of Ground Level Ozone. The Air Quality Index, or AQI, was created as an easy way to correlate levels of different pollutants to one scale. The higher the AQI value, the greater the health concern. When pollution levels are elevated, the New York State Department of Health recommends that individuals consider limiting strenuous outdoor physical activity to reduce the risk of adverse health effects. People who may be especially sensitive to the effects of elevated levels of pollutants include the very young, and those with preexisting respiratory problems such as asthma or heart disease. Those with symptoms should consider consulting their personal physician. A toll free air quality hotline has been established so New York residents can stay informed on the air quality situation. The New York Rangers, the Town of Babylon, Suffolk County Legislator, and the Suffolk County Sheriff’s Office are excited to introduce street and ball hockey programming to the Town of Babylon communities.

“Breaking the Ice” is designed to help introduce new players to the game of hockey while keeping kids active and healthy. By providing families with the necessary equipment and instruction, kids will learn the basics and have the resources to enjoy the game for life.

Join us at the rink for a great time! There are two locations: John J. McMahon Rink at Fabio Buttitta Park, Acorn Street, Deer Park, NY, and the West Babylon Youth Center, 75 Sawyer Ave., West Babylon, NY.

Try Ball Hockey for Free! April 9, 2022, is a free introductory lesson to try the game of ball hockey. The Rangers and the Suffolk County Sheriff’s Office Boldest Hockey Team will provide all the necessary equipment and instruction. Kids ages 5-10 can participate in this one-hour introductory lesson without all the barriers inherent to ice hockey! Ball Hockey League. Keep the fun going by registering for the ball hockey league, Saturdays at each location, from April 16 – June 18, 2022. Kids ages 5-10 will have the opportunity to put a stick in their hands and learn the basics of the game without the challenges of on-ice concerns.
